The Effects of Secondary Oxides on Copper‐Based Catalysts for Green Methanol Synthesis
Catalysts for methanol synthesis from CO(2) and H(2) have been produced by two main methods: co‐precipitation and supercritical anti‐solvent (SAS) precipitation.
